How to fill out condensed consolidated statements of:

01
Start by gathering all relevant financial information from the company's subsidiaries or business units. This includes their balance sheets, income statements, cash flow statements, and any other supporting documentation.
02
Consolidate the financial information by combining the balances and transactions of the subsidiaries into one set of financial statements. This involves eliminating any intercompany transactions and adjusting for any unrealized profits or losses.
03
Prepare a consolidated balance sheet by adding the assets, liabilities, and equity of the subsidiaries to the parent company's financial information. Ensure that any intercompany transactions are eliminated, such as intercompany loans or inventory transfers.
04
Create a consolidated income statement by combining the revenues, expenses, and profits of the subsidiaries with those of the parent company. Again, eliminate any intercompany transactions to avoid double-counting revenue or expenses.
05
Generate a consolidated cash flow statement by aggregating the cash flows from operating, investing, and financing activities of the parent company and its subsidiaries. This statement shows the inflows and outflows of cash for the consolidated entity.

Who needs condensed consolidated statements of:

01
Investors and Shareholders: Condensed consolidated statements provide a clear picture of the financial health and performance of the company as a whole. Investors can use these statements to assess the company's profitability, liquidity, and solvency. Shareholders can also gauge their investment's value and make informed decisions based on the consolidated financial information.
02
Creditors and Lenders: Consolidated statements help creditors and lenders evaluate the financial position of the company before extending credit or lending money. The consolidated financial information provides insights into the company's ability to repay debts and meet financial obligations.
03
Regulatory Bodies and Authorities: Many regulatory bodies require companies to submit condensed consolidated statements for compliance purposes. These statements help regulatory bodies assess the company's compliance with financial reporting standards, monitor financial stability, and ensure fair and accurate financial reporting.
